Comprehending the Popular Dodge Ram Engines
Before starting a purchase, it is crucial to recognize which engine is presently under the hood or which one is compatible with the truck's chassis. Over the decades, Dodge has actually made use of a variety of engines, varying from fuel-efficient V6s to famous durable diesels.
1. The 5.7 L Hemi V8
Maybe the most famous of all modern Ram engines, the 5.7 L Hemi is celebrated for its well balanced power and noise. Since its intro in the early 2000s, it has actually included technologies like the Multi-Displacement System (MDS) to improve fuel performance by shutting off cylinders throughout light cruising.
2. The 6.7 L Cummins Turbo Diesel
For those who utilize their trucks for serious towing and carrying, the Cummins inline-six is the gold standard. Found in the 2500 and 3500 series, this engine is known for its unbelievable torque and durability, frequently reaching 300,000 miles or more with proper upkeep.
3. The 3.6 L Pentastar V6
An essential in the Ram 1500, the Pentastar V6 uses a more cost-effective method. It offers enough power for day-to-day driving and light-duty tasks while keeping much better fuel economy than its V8 counterparts.
4. The 3.0 L EcoDiesel V6
This engine was developed to bridge the space in between the power of a diesel and the weight of a half-ton truck. It offers outstanding range and torque, making it a popular choice for long-distance drivers.

When shopping in the USA, purchasers typically have three classifications of engines to pick from. Each includes its own set of benefits and drawbacks relating to cost, dependability, and warranty.
Utilized Engines
Sourced from salvage backyards or donor vehicles that were generally associated with mishaps, used engines are the most budget-friendly option.
Pros: Low cost; typically includes accessories like the alternator or intake manifold.Cons: Higher risk; unknown upkeep history; minimal service warranty.Remanufactured Engines
A remanufactured engine is disrobed to the block and rebuilt utilizing numerous new elements. These are frequently constructed to satisfy or exceed original devices manufacturer (OEM) specs.
Pros: High dependability; consists of a considerable warranty (frequently 3 years/unlimited miles); important parts are all new.Cons: Higher price point than utilized engines; requires a "core" return.New (Crate) Engines
Crate engines are new systems direct from the factory (Mopar).
Pros: Zero miles; optimum longevity; newest factory updates.Cons: Most expensive alternative; might not be offered for older truck designs.Secret Factors to Consider Before Purchasing
Buying an engine is a substantial financial investment. To make sure a smooth transaction and a successful installation, purchasers ought to keep several consider mind.
1. VIN Identification
The most important step is supplying the seller with the car's 17-digit Vehicle Identification Number (VIN). This makes sure that the replacement engine is suitable with the truck's wiring harness, engine mounts, and transmission.
2. The Core Charge
A lot of trusted engine suppliers in the USA operate on a "core exchange" basis. When a buyer purchases a remanufactured engine, they must pay a "core charge." This deposit is reimbursed when the buyer ships their old, broken engine back to the provider so it can be rebuilt for somebody else.
3. Shipping and Logistics
Engines are heavy freight. When purchasing online, it is essential to verify whether the shipping price consists of domestic delivery or if the engine should be provided to a business address with a forklift or loading dock.
4. Guarantee Terms
Always check out the fine print. Some guarantees just cover the cost of the engine itself, while others may include a "labor allowance" to assist pay the mechanic if the replacement unit fails.

The purchase of the engine is only part of the overall expense. Owners must also factor in professional labor, which can range from 15 to 25 hours depending on the intricacy of the truck. Additionally, it is extremely suggested to change high-wear items during the swap. These include:

3. The length of time do Cummins engines usually last?
With careful upkeep, a 5.9 L or 6.7 L Cummins diesel can quickly last 300,000 to 500,000 miles. Gas engines like the 5.7 L Hemi usually last between 200,000 and 250,000 miles.
4. What is a "Long Block" vs. a "Short Block"?
A Short Block consists of only the engine block, crankshaft, linking rods, and pistons. A Long Block includes the short block plus the cylinder heads, camshaft, and valvetrain. The majority of people purchasing a replacement engine for a Dodge Ram need to try to find a Long Block.
5. Why do Dodge Ram engines stop working?
Typical issues consist of "Hemi Tick" (lifter/camshaft failure) in the 5.7 L engines, or cooling system failures causing getting too hot. In diesel engines, failures are often related to fuel system contamination or turbocharger wear.
